Leha

Leha is a village located in Ghaghra subdivision of Gumla district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Ghaghra (tehsildar office) and 42km away from district headquarter Gumla. As per 2009 stats, Devaki is the gram panchayat of Leha village.

About Leha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Leha is 375558. The village spans a total geographical area of 161.53 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 835208. Ranchi is nearest town to Leha village for all major economic activities.

Population of Leha

Below is a concise population overview of Leha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 593 300 293
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 112 60 52
Scheduled Castes (SC) 7 4 3
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 435 229 206
Literate Population 242 145 97
Illiterate Population 351 155 196

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Leha village:

  • The total population of Leha village is around 593, including approximately 300 males and 293 females, with a sex ratio of 976 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 112 children aged 0–6 years in Leha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Leha village has 7 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 435 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Leha village is about 40.81%, with male literacy at 48.33% and female literacy at 33.11%.
  • There are around 106 households in Leha village.

Connectivity of Leha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Leha. As per the 2011 stats, Leha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
